Automated Production Workflow for Maximum Efficiency
The screen printing machine digital features comprehensive automated production workflow capabilities that streamline operations from job setup through final quality inspection, maximizing efficiency while minimizing labor requirements and human error potential. This intelligent automation system manages the entire printing sequence through programmable logic controllers that coordinate substrate feeding, printing cycles, drying processes, and finished product handling with seamless precision. The automated workflow begins with substrate loading systems that can accommodate various material types, sizes, and thicknesses without manual intervention, utilizing adjustable guides and pneumatic positioning devices to ensure consistent placement for every print cycle. Advanced conveyor systems transport substrates through multiple printing stations with precise timing control, eliminating bottlenecks and maintaining optimal production flow rates. The screen printing machine digital incorporates automatic ink supply systems that monitor viscosity levels, replenish reservoirs when needed, and maintain consistent ink properties throughout extended production runs. Drying and curing processes are automatically controlled through temperature monitoring, conveyor speed adjustment, and energy optimization algorithms that ensure proper ink adhesion while minimizing energy consumption. Quality control integration includes vision inspection systems that automatically detect print defects, color variations, and registration errors, removing defective pieces from the production line while generating detailed quality reports. The automated workflow system tracks production metrics in real-time, providing instant feedback on throughput rates, quality percentages, and equipment performance indicators that enable proactive process optimization. Job changeover procedures are largely automated through preset recall systems that quickly reconfigure the screen printing machine digital for different products, colors, and printing parameters without extensive manual intervention. Predictive scheduling algorithms optimize production sequences to minimize setup changes and maximize equipment utilization throughout multiple job runs. The system generates comprehensive production documentation including batch records, quality certifications, and traceability information required for regulated industries or quality management systems. Integration with enterprise planning systems enables automatic work order processing, inventory management, and shipping coordination that eliminates manual data entry and reduces administrative overhead costs significantly.
